Azeri troops fire on, damage residential homes in Karabakh

PanARMENIAN.Net - On February 11, at around 5:50 am, the Azerbaijani Armed Forces fired on residential houses in the villages of Karmir Shuka and Taghavard, Artsakh, (Nagorno Karabakh), Human Rights Defender Gegham Stepanyan reports.

Three underage children and a woman were inside the house, who woke up to the shooting, Geghamyan said on a Facebook post, also publishing photos of the building targeted by the Azeris.

"I reaffirm the assertion that the Azerbaijan's criminal actions are of a regular and systemic nature, which is aimed at creating an atmosphere of fear and despair in Artsakh," Stepanyan said on Friday, February 11.

"Azerbaijan is going to continue its criminal attempts against the people of Artsakh until the international community unanimously condemns Azerbaijan's blatant unlawful acts against humanity."
